Mills

The Group operates six mills in North Sumatra, East Kalimantan and Bangka in which it processes its crop. In addition, fresh fruit bunches produced at its Musi Rawas and Simpang Kiri estates are processed in local third-party mills.

All the plantations are held on long-term renewable leases. All agricultural land in Indonesia is owned by the government and leased out; this is the same for Indonesian citizens and companies as it is for foreign companies such as M.P. Evans. We have held our oldest estates on this basis since the 1960’s when this legal framework was introduced.

The extent of new development and replanting in our older estates means our palms are on average still relatively young. This is important as the yield from a new planting increases very steeply in the early years of its life before reaching a peak when the palm is about ten years old. The young age of its palms means the Group can anticipate very strongly increasing crops well into the 2020’s as its palms mature. The Group’s average annual crop growth in the last decade has been 12%.

The Group’s objective is that all its mills achieve RSPO certification within 18 months of commencing operation. The Group began accreditation for the Pangkatan mill as soon as it took over direct management of this operation in January 2010. The first Kalimantan mill was accredited in 2014; the Bangka mill began the process of accreditation as soon as it was commissioned in May 2016, and received its accreditation in November 2017. All the Group’s estates, including the smallholder co-operatives attached to the Group’s new projects, are covered by this accreditation.

Indonesian Sustainable Palm Oil (“ISPO”) certification, mandatory in Indonesia, is similar in most respects to those of the RSPO. Pangkatan Mill was ISPO certified in early 2014 and Bumi Permai Mill in early 2017; the Tengkalat Mill in Bangka was certified in August 2019.
